A Story of our Town

The exact date of this episode is unknown. We've filled in the date above with a placeholder. What we actually have on record is: 1949-uu-uu.

"A Story of Our Town", featuring Tom Glazer, is about a woman (Marge) who leaves her husband (Jim) because of his drinking. It includes the song "Ignorant cowboy".

In the story, Marge goes to see her mother and Jim arrives. After he leaves, he is hit by a car and killed. After her husband's death, Marge moves to another town and resumes her teaching career. Later she detects a sore, which disappears, and also notices a rash. Marge reads the book used for the school's health course and concludes that she has syphilis. Marge is reluctant to see a physician (the only one in her small community) because he is the head of the school board and Marge is concerned she will lose her teaching job. She sees another individual, who has lost his medical license, and he confirms the diagnosis. When Marge is seeing this practitioner, the sheriff conducts a raid and arrests the practitioner for practicing medicine without a license and suspicion of murder. Then Marge sees the physician/head of the school board, who assures Marge that she can be cured, that her condition will be kept confidential, and that she can keep her job.
